<p>In <a href="page.php?w=chemistry">chemistry</a>, <b>bond order</b> is a formal measure of the multiplicity of a <a href="page.php?w=covalent_bond">covalent bond</a> between two atoms. As introduced by <a href="page.php?w=Gerhard_Herzberg">Gerhard Herzberg</a>, building off of work by R. S. Mulliken and Friedrich Hund, bond order is defined as the difference between the numbers of electron pairs in <a href="page.php?w=Bonding_molecular_orbital">bonding</a> and <a href="page.php?w=antibonding_molecular_orbital">antibonding molecular orbital</a>s.</p><p>
